How they compare
Romania currently reports 1.1% against 1.0% in Botswana, a difference of 0.1%.
That makes Romania's figure about 1.1 times Botswana's.
The two have swapped places 10 times across 35 shared years of data; in 1987 it was Romania ahead.
Botswana ranks 119th and Romania ranks 118th of 214 countries.
Across the 5 decades both report, Botswana averaged higher in 3 and Romania in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Botswana | Romania |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 4.7% | 4.0% | 0.7% | Botswana |
| 1990s | 1.7% | 3.1% | 1.4% | Romania |
| 2000s | 3.2% | 2.4% | 0.8% | Botswana |
| 2010s | 1.3% | 1.4% | 0.1% | Romania |
| 2020s | 0.9% | 0.8% | 0.0% | Botswana |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Total natural resources rents are the sum of oil rents, natural gas rents, coal rents (hard and soft), mineral rents, and forest rents.
